Synopsis

In 'Pictures of German Life in the 18th and 19th Centuries,' Gustav Freytag meticulously captures the tapestry of German society during a transformative era. Employing a combination of vivid prose and rich character-driven narratives, Freytag paints compelling portraits of various social strata, illustrating the complexities of life amid burgeoning nationalism and industrial progress. The book offers keen insights into the everyday experiences of individuals, from the peasantry to the bourgeoisie, and is anchored in a robust literary tradition that reflects the intellectual currents of its time, blending realism with romanticism to create a nuanced exploration of identity and culture. Gustav Freytag, a pivotal figure in 19th-century German literature, drew from his own diverse experiences, including his studies in philology and involvement in the socio-political landscape of Germany, which undoubtedly influenced his work. His keen observation of societal changes and historical events led him to delve into themes of national character, morality, and the human condition, positioning him as a significant commentator of his time.     This is an audiobook of Bodhi Leaves No. 6 by Edward Greenly, 'Buddhist Aids To Daily Conduct' found in the Pariyatti Edition of Collected Bodhi Leaves Vol. I, narrated by Christa Michel. 
     
    Excerpt: 
    ...The first thing to be observed is that Buddhism does not make what we may perhaps call a “frontal attack” upon evil. There is in it no “commandment,” no “thou shalt” or “thou shalt not,” but merely an “it is good to” or “it is not good to:” and that always for the reason “such and such a thing helps or hinders sorrow’s ceasing.” 
     
    Again, the system being not faith but knowledge, evil is, in its eyes, not “wickedness,” but a “not-understanding,” a mental blindness, a failure to see things as they really are. The remedy, then, evidently, must be “right understanding,” sane and unclouded mental vision, a coming to see things as they really are....

    Work ethics are often viewed as the cornerstone of personal and professional success. They are celebrated in motivational speeches, taught in schools, and prominently displayed on office walls as guiding principles. However, beneath the glossy surface lies a more complex reality—one that challenges our understanding of what it truly means to work hard, stay committed, and achieve success. **The Shocking Truth About Work Ethics** delves into these complexities, uncovering the hidden truths about a concept that is often taken for granted.  
      
    For centuries, the idea of work ethics has been closely tied to societal expectations. From the Protestant work ethic of the 17th century to the modern-day hustle culture, the narrative has been consistent: work hard, and success will follow. While this mantra has inspired countless individuals, it has also created a culture of pressure, burnout, and disillusionment. Many of us are left asking, "If I’m doing everything right, why do I still feel stuck or unfulfilled?"  
      
    The reality is that work ethics are not a one-size-fits-all formula for success. They are shaped by cultural, generational, and personal factors, each of which plays a significant role in defining what we perceive as “good work.” In today’s rapidly changing world, traditional work ethics often collide with modern realities. Hustle culture glorifies overworking, while quiet quitting—a form of professional disengagement—has emerged as a counter-reaction. These contrasting trends expose the cracks in our understanding of work ethics and highlight the need for a more nuanced conversation.
